The Architecture: The Strength and Beauty of Honeycomb Envelopes

Within each hexagonal cell, a complex world unfolds. These here perfectly structures are not merely visually pleasing to the eye; they embody a remarkable blend of strength and efficiency. Nature has crafted these envelopes with an intricate precision that stuns scientists and engineers alike. Each layer is connected, creating a rigid framework capable of supporting countless pounds of honey. The honeycomb's lightweight design allows for maximum storage with minimal input.

  • Furthermore, the hexagonal shape distributes weight evenly, minimizing stress on any single point.
  • These honeycombed structures' adaptability has inspired countless applications in human design, from aerospace engineering to architecture.

The honeycomb stands as a testament to nature's ingenuity, a masterpiece of natural architecture.

The Buzz About Honeycomb: Innovative Design Meets Functional Form

For centuries, the honeycomb has served as a marvel of biological design. Its intricate structure is both striking, and remarkably strong. Now, designers and engineers are looking at this ancient model to create innovative solutions that are as efficient as they are charmingly crafted.

  • From the aerospace industry, where honeycomb panels provide lightweight strength, to construction and automotive design, where its unique properties are harnessed for stability and energy efficiency, honeycomb's versatility is truly remarkable.
  • The key to honeycomb's success lies in its ability to combine both form and function. Its hexagonal structure allows for maximum strength with minimal weight, making it an ideal choice for a wide range of applications.
